[Cascavel-pm] Código compilado.
Nelson Ferraz
nferraz em phperl.com
Segunda Setembro 27 15:23:33 CDT 2004
Luis Campos de Carvalho wrote:
>>Tem uma outra coisa que se chama "obfuscação", que é diferente de
>>"criptografia" e "compilação". Se tudo o que você quer é evitar que as
>>pessoas entendam seu código-fonte, isto pode funcionar. ;)
>
> Nelson, eu tenho certeza de que você não quis ofender.
> Mas comparar "obfu" com compilação e criptografia é como comparar
> técnicas de construção de vasos mecânicas (compilação e criptografia) com
> a técnica de um mestre-artesão (obfu)... :-P pega leve!
Opa! A conversa não começou com uma comparação de bananas e maçãs
(compilação e criptografia)? Então, eu só acrescentei uma terceira fruta
que, assim como as outras, não tinha nada a ver com as demais. ;)
Mas, voltando ao tema, acho que o autor do post original procurava uma
forma de dificultar a internalização do conhecimento contido em um
software.
Para atingir tal objetivo ele poderia usar inúmeras técnicas, entre as
quais estão a compilação, a criptografia e, certamente com um menor grau
de efetividade, a obfuscação.
Uma outra opção é abandonar qualquer tentativa de ocultar o código-
fonte, e assumir que o único controle que você realmente possui sobre o
software é o fato de conhecê-lo melhor do que ninguém.
Mais detalhes sobre a lista de discussão Cascavel-pm